उपयोगकर्ता प्रॉपर्टी ऐसे एट्रिब्यूट होते हैं जिन्हें आपके उपयोगकर्ता आधार के सेगमेंट की जानकारी देने के लिए तय किया जाता है. जैसे, भाषा की प्राथमिकता या भौगोलिक जगह. इनका इस्तेमाल, अपने ऐप्लिकेशन के लिए ऑडियंस तय करने के लिए किया जा सकता है. इस गाइड में, अपने ऐप्लिकेशन में उपयोगकर्ता प्रॉपर्टी सेट करने का तरीका बताया गया है.
Analytics कुछ उपयोगकर्ता प्रॉपर्टी को अपने-आप लॉग करता है. इन्हें चालू करने के लिए, आपको कोई कोड जोड़ने की ज़रूरत नहीं है. अगर आपको ज़्यादा डेटा इकट्ठा करना है, तो हर प्रोजेक्ट के लिए ज़्यादा से ज़्यादा 25 अलग-अलग उपयोगकर्ता प्रॉपर्टी सेट अप की जा सकती हैं. ध्यान दें कि उपयोगकर्ता प्रॉपर्टी के नाम, केस-सेंसिटिव (बड़े और छोटे अक्षरों में अंतर) होते हैं. अगर एक ही नाम की दो उपयोगकर्ता प्रॉपर्टी बनाई जाती हैं और उनमें से एक प्रॉपर्टी के नाम में अलग छोटे-बड़े अक्षरों का इस्तेमाल हुआ है, तो उसे अलग उपयोगकर्ता प्रॉपर्टी माना जाएगा.
Google ने उपयोगकर्ता प्रॉपर्टी के कुछ नामों को रिज़र्व किया है. इनका इस्तेमाल नहीं किया जा सकता:
- उम्र
- लिंग
- ब्याज
शुरू करने से पहले
पक्का करें कि आपने अपना प्रोजेक्ट सेट अप कर लिया हो और आपके पास Analytics को ऐक्सेस करने का ऐक्सेस हो. इस बारे में ज़्यादा जानने के लिए, Analytics का इस्तेमाल शुरू करना लेख पढ़ें.
उपयोगकर्ता प्रॉपर्टी सेट करना
अपने ऐप्लिकेशन के उपयोगकर्ताओं के बारे में बताने के लिए, Analytics उपयोगकर्ता प्रॉपर्टी सेट की जा सकती हैं. उपयोगकर्ता प्रॉपर्टी का इस्तेमाल करने के लिए, कस्टम डेफ़िनिशन बनाएं. इसके बाद, अपनी रिपोर्ट में तुलना करने या ऑडियंस के आकलन की शर्तों के तौर पर उनका इस्तेमाल करें.
उपयोगकर्ता प्रॉपर्टी सेट करने के लिए, यह तरीका अपनाएं:
- Firebase कंसोल में, Analytics के कस्टम डेफ़िनिशन पेज पर, उपयोगकर्ता प्रॉपर्टी के लिए कस्टम डेफ़िनिशन बनाएं. ज़्यादा जानकारी के लिए, कस्टम डाइमेंशन और मेट्रिक देखें.
setUserProperty()
तरीके का इस्तेमाल करके, अपने ऐप्लिकेशन में उपयोगकर्ता प्रॉपर्टी सेट करें.
यहां दिए गए उदाहरण में, "पसंदीदा खाना" प्रॉपर्टी जोड़ने का तरीका बताया गया है. यह प्रॉपर्टी, सक्रिय उपयोगकर्ता को food
स्ट्रिंग में वैल्यू असाइन करती है:
Swift
Analytics.setUserProperty(food, forName: "favorite_food")
Objective-C
[FIRAnalytics setUserPropertyString:food forName:@"favorite_food"];
इस डेटा को Firebase कंसोल में, Analytics के कस्टम डेफ़िनिशन पेज से ऐक्सेस किया जा सकता है. इस पेज पर, उन उपयोगकर्ता प्रॉपर्टी की सूची दिखती है जिन्हें आपने अपने ऐप्लिकेशन के लिए तय किया है. Google Analytics में उपलब्ध कई रिपोर्ट की तुलना करने के लिए, इन प्रॉपर्टी का इस्तेमाल किया जा सकता है. डैशबोर्ड के बारे में ज़्यादा पढ़ें.